Created by Eli Lilly and Company
Tirzepatide is a relatively new medication for the management of type 2 diabetes. The pharmaceutical leader responsible for its development is Eli Lilly and Company. This well-known company has a long-standing history in the field of pharmaceuticals, and tirzepatide is one of their most noteworthy recent advances.

Manufacturing Insights into Tirzepatide
The production of tirzepatide, a novel dual GIP/GLP-1 receptor agonist, is a complex process involving several phases. The initial creation of tirzepatide typically happens in specialized laboratories equipped with advanced machinery. This crucial stage involves intricate chemical transformations to produce the active pharmaceutical ingredient (API). Subsequently, the API undergoes rigorous analysis to ensure its safety.
Based on the specific requirements of the final product, tirzepatide may undergo further modification steps such as blending with excipients to create tablets or injections. This final stage involves precise quantities to achieve the desired presentation.
Throughout the entire production cycle, strict adherence to regulatory guidelines is paramount to ensure the efficacy of the final product. Tirzepatide manufacturers often utilize robust logistics systems to ensure timely and efficient delivery of the medication to patients worldwide.
The Science Behind Tirzepatide Production
Tirzepatide manufacturing is a complex process that involves multiple stages to produce this potent drug. The first stage typically entails the synthesis of individual substances, often through intricate chemical transformations. These components are then carefully assembled in a regulated environment to form the final tirzepatide molecule.
Subsequently, the resulting tirzepatide undergoes rigorous analysis to ensure its purity, potency, and effectiveness. This includes a variety of techniques such as chromatography, spectroscopy, and bioassays.
- During the manufacturing method, strict quality control measures are implemented to maintain consistency and conformity with regulatory standards.
- Furthermore, continuous research and development efforts are in progress to optimize the manufacturing process, enhance its efficiency, and reduce expenditures.
This careful approach ensures that the final tirzepatide product meets the highest criteria for patient safety and efficacy.
